Subject: [PRCo] 3600 Paint Book
The only color notations in the paint book for 3600s apply to 3601,
3602 and 3609 in 1926 and 1927 and show "Simplex Red" paint. Note
that most of the 3600s were scrapped in 1924. Some were retained as
maintenance equipment, at least temporarily. These colors may have
been for maintenance duty. Note that the 3700s and 3750s were both
on the property at this time and may have been sufficient for
passenger service even though the 3800s were not yet delivered.
